Since we decided this would be our family car, we needed a way to cart 5 bikes around. On my Disco I used a Simbars rack, which carries 4 bikes on the rear door and dropped the other in the boot. With no rear wheel carrier it was not going to fit. However, we picked one with a towing hitch so I looked for a tow bar mounted rack.
The MaxxRaxx fitted the bill, holding up to 5 bikes and dropping down to allow rear door access.
